InnoDB: page_cleaner: 1000ms intended loop took 17915ms.

查看服务器top,发现CPU出现大量wait占用

同时,用iostat查看也发现util达到100%

网上查看方法:

1、调整innodb_page_cleaners为更大的值即可,最好保持跟innodb_buffer_pool_instances一致,但是要根据服务器的CPU实际核数调整

2、或者是叶老师写的 http://blog.itpub.net/7728585/viewspace-2157988/

3、How to solve mysql warning: "InnoDB: page_cleaner: 1000ms intended loop took XXX ms. The settings might not be optimal "? - Stack Overflow https://stackoverflow.com/questions/41134785/how-to-solve-mysql-warning-innodb-page-cleaner-1000ms-intended-loop-took-xxx

由于此服务器CPU为2核,内存为8G,并且跑着2个实例。所以硬件资源这块确实太弱了。

临时的想法,就是看看MySQL参数sync_binlog、innodb_flush_log_at_trx_commit是否设置的双1,改成0和2后,发现没有好转。看来硬件是没法在优化了,对服务器进行升级(云服务器)后从库性能恢复,开始猛追数据。

从库延迟增大,MySQL日志出现InnoDB: page_cleaner: 1000ms intended loop took 17915ms.相关推荐

  1. MySQL Log Messages: page_cleaner: 1000ms intended loop took 8120ms.

    MySQL Log Messages: page_cleaner: 1000ms intended loop took 8120ms. The settings might not be optima ...

  2. InnoDB:page_cleaner:1000ms intended loop 解决

     1.在查看mysqllog日志的时候不经意间发现一条这个提示: 2022-12-22T05:42:24.581836Z 119 [Note] Aborted connection 119 to db ...

  3. InnoDB:page_cleaner:1000ms intended loop took [xxx]ms解决

    1.在查看mysqllog日志的时候不经意间发现一条这个提示: 1 [Note] InnoDB: page_cleaner: 1000ms intended loop took 16111ms. Th ...

  4. mysql lru scan depth_如何解决mysql警告:“ InnoDB:page_cleaner:1000毫秒的预期循环用了XXX毫秒。设置可能不是最佳的”?...

    我在服务器上运行了mysql import mysql dummyctrad x64- 这些是正常消息/状态"正在等待表刷新"吗? InnoDB: page_cleaner: 10 ...

  5. MySQL · 捉虫动态 · UK 包含 NULL 值备库延迟分析

    前言 在之前的月报 RDS 只读实例延迟分析 中,我们介绍了一些常见的备库延迟的场景,今天给大家分享一个比较少见的特殊场景. 简单的来说,就是在 UK 索引中存在大量 NULL 值情况下,如果备库选用 ...

  6. mysql主从复制 跳过表_mysql主从复制-从库跳过异常日志点

    mysql主从复制-从库跳过异常日志点 来源:互联网 作者:佚名 时间:2015-03-08 08:39 mysql主从复制--从库跳过错误日志点 (本文转载,特此声明) 在MYSQL进行Replic ...

  7. 设置mysql从库延迟主库一小时

    便于数据恢复,设置从库延迟主库1个小时 此图借用李磊的 直接上图了 非本人笔记 CHANGE MASTER TO MASTER_DELAY = 1800:单位为秒 [root@backup ~]# m ...

  8. mysql8.0源代码解析_源码解读:MySQL 8.0 InnoDB无锁化设计的日志系统

    原标题:源码解读:MySQL 8.0 InnoDB无锁化设计的日志系统 作者介绍 张永翔,现任网易云RDS开发,持续关注MySQL及数据库运维领域,擅长MySQL运维,知乎ID:雁南归. MySQL ...

  9. dataguard mysql,shell监控dataguard备库是否正常应用日志

    一直在思索怎么去监控dg比较方便,又能够做到比较适用.想到了几种方法: 1.使用主备库两边的alert日志,但是这样的方法需要配置ssh,用来一个节点获取另外一个节点的alert日志 2.通过查询v$ ...

最新文章

  1. JavaScriptSerializer序列化和反序列化JSON:使用自定义JavaScriptConverter
  2. 如何通过抓包实战来学习Web协议?
  3. 计算机专业的分支,计算机专业分支(转载)
  4. 可持久化数据结构加扫描线_结构化光扫描
  5. C#LeetCode刷题之#59-螺旋矩阵 II(Spiral Matrix II)
  6. acivity 横屏_Activity横竖屏切换时先看到横屏/竖屏再变换回竖屏/横屏
  7. Filecoin网络目前总质押量约为3570万枚FIL
  8. 使用Visual Studio 2010 Team System中的架构师工具(设计与建模)
  9. matlab怎么做多元非线性拟合,MATLAB多元非线性拟合
  10. 了解CompletableFuture
  11. 【课程作业】情感分析方向SKEP: Sentiment Knowledge Enhanced Pretraining for Sentiment Analysis阅读报告
  12. Julia会是超越Python的存在吗
  13. Java 十进制转二进制
  14. MyBatis 学习(七):深入 Mapper XML映射文件
  15. Android开发--WIFI输入密码Dialog的实现
  16. 三国群雄传ol服务器 修改,三国群雄传四大兵营进阶改造攻略详解
  17. 深入浅出 proxy 系列之一:Proxy 是什么
  18. 奥地利研究发现老夫择少妻是进化需要
  19. 计算机房灭火器配备标准,消防灭火器配备标准是什么
  20. MVC, MVP 与 MVVM

热门文章

  1. mac mongodb : 715: /data/db/WiredTiger.turtle: handle-open: open: Permission denied
  2. win10系统win10搜索框不能用 解决方案
  3. 设置和获取中断向量,很清楚嗷
  4. 维基解密说会帮科技公司解决漏洞 可后者并不买账
  5. linux系统时间显示错误的是,教你解决linux操作系统时间错误
  6. 台式计算机的选购标准,如何选购台式电脑机箱?小白装机选购电脑机箱知识指南(2)...
  7. 一张图片,根据区域,跳转不同链接
  8. 基于Puppeteer的Chrome Recorder初试
  9. 卡苹果6plus在线_坐公交“神器”来了!在线充值、在线年检、信息查询...太方便了!...
  10. linux中各种error意思